Output 70aff84a8e5f85ebf8b49ef500bd01a4a31b52337b2e1c6458d126d7681f89da:4

value
82087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62a84c57a940aae5a0629308307092a9a7cc1f8a OP_EQUAL
address
3AgfkucbKAY9mdFG42unQ1S1PxgfJLPqyT
transaction
70aff84a8e5f85ebf8b49ef500bd01a4a31b52337b2e1c6458d126d7681f89da
confirmations
203621
spent
true